Kerenza Appliance Repair is a fast-growing company striving to set the standard for professionalism, expertise, and high levels of customer service in the appliance repair industry. We are an Authorized Service Center for many reputable brands such as Lacanche, La Cornue, Bertazzoni, U-Line, Marvel, Liebherr, Asko, LG, DCS and Fisher & Paykel.
We are currently looking for an appliance repair technician apprentice with no experience required. We will train you.
This position is right for you if you are self-motivated, have a knack for troubleshooting, and can manage your time well to effectively meet deadlines. We need someone with good communication skill as you will be interacting with supervisors, employees, and customers.
In the first few weeks of your training, you will be riding along with different technicians to learn the skills and be familiar with our systems and processes. We will also enroll you in an online course at Master Samurai Tech, which is the industry leader in the appliance repair training world. When you're ready to run service calls on your own, we will provide you with a service van that you can take home daily, a gas card and an iPad.
Our apprenticeship program starts at $20 per hour. If you're highly motivated and eager to learn while providing great customer service, within a few short years you can earn a 6-figure income with us.

As an appliance repair technician, youll work with anything from refrigerators to microwaves to dryers. In other words, youll need to be knowledgeable about large and small appliances, mechanical and plumbing, as well as electrical work.
Youll deal with more than just appliances, though, as a repair technician. Youll have to deal with people, too.
A great appliance repair technician must also have skills in high mechanical aptitude, have impeccable written and verbal communication skills, work adeptly with tools, be okay with lifting heavy equipment, and of course, be incredibly skilled in troubleshooting problems.
